My doorbell isn’t retaining the recording of events. My understanding is that with out a subscription we get 3 hrs in total of recording but mine only seems to retain an event for a short time then it just disappears. I know someone was at my door this morning but when I click on History it says ‘no recorded events’. Can anyone suggest a solution for this please? A lot of customers seem to have been misled by the promise of "up to 3 hours of event video history" on the new cameras and doorbells. What you actually get without a subscription is this: "photo snapshots of detected activity up to 3 hours in the past." So, if nothing happened in the last 3 hours, you get nothing. If there was just one 30-second event, that's all you get. See the fine print here: https://support.google.com/googlenest/answer/9681538?hl=en
